What is the clear gel, grease, goo, etc. that is under the fuel sender plug on the wiring harness? This is the big plug that plugs into the top of the fuel tanks and has four electrical contacts. I swapped both my tanks and need to replace the stuff so that my plug contacts don't get corroded.
 
its just dielectric grease. most parts or electronics stores carry it.

or you can use petroleum jelly if you have some.
